summ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orbgme2022-01-06 21:34:21 +0800
committerbgme2022-01-06 21:34:21 +0800
commitbbc93acd64559bec9886433d095c61e08229fd5a (patch)
tree11a336126cdcc433bfeed969aa3437ad9e29a9ce
parent162d10fa89056a5c5dc32c30ec9103f601433a56 (diff)
downloadaur-bbc93acd64559bec9886433d095c61e08229fd5a.tar.gz
update depends
-rw-r--r--.SRCINFO7
-rw-r--r--PKGBUILD16
2 files changed, 13 insertions, 10 deletions
diff --git a/.SRCINFO b/.SRCINFO
index 59c7021fc70c..b0ef4da32679 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,14 +1,15 @@
pkgbase = naiveproxy
pkgdesc = A Proxy using Chrome's network stack to camouflage traffic with strong censorship resistence and low detectablility.
- pkgver = 97.0.4692.71
- pkgrel = 1
+ pkgver = 97.0.4692.71_1
+ pkgrel = 2
url = https://github.com/klzgrad/naiveproxy
arch = x86_64
license = BSD
makedepends = ninja
makedepends = python
makedepends = unzip
- depends = nspr
+ depends = gcc-libs
+ depends = glibc
depends = nss
optdepends = ccache: Speed up compilation
provides = naiveproxy
diff --git a/PKGBUILD b/PKGBUILD
index 1830c056a251..40f6225c81b7 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-3,12 +3,14 @@
pkgname=naiveproxy
pkgdesc="A Proxy using Chrome's network stack to camouflage traffic with strong censorship resistence and low detectablility."
-pkgver=97.0.4692.71
-pkgrel=1
+pkgver=97.0.4692.71_1
+pkgrel=2
+_pkgver=97.0.4692.71
+_pkgrel=1
arch=('x86_64')
url='https://github.com/klzgrad/naiveproxy'
license=('BSD')
-depends=('nspr' 'nss')
+depends=("gcc-libs" "glibc" "nss")
makedepends=("ninja" "python" "unzip")
optdepends=("ccache: Speed up compilation")
@@ -28,7 +30,7 @@ sha256sums=(
)
source=(
- "${pkgname}-${pkgver}-${pkgrel}.tar.gz::https://github.com/klzgrad/naiveproxy/archive/refs/tags/v${pkgver}-${pkgrel}.tar.gz"
+ "${pkgname}-${_pkgver}-${_pkgrel}.tar.gz::https://github.com/klzgrad/naiveproxy/archive/refs/tags/v${_pkgver}-${_pkgrel}.tar.gz"
"naiveproxy.service"
"naiveproxy@.service"
"naiveproxy.sysusers"
@@ -46,7 +48,7 @@ provides=('naiveproxy')
conflicts=('naiveproxy-git' 'naiveproxy-bin')
prepare() {
- SRC_DIR="${srcdir}/${pkgname}-${pkgver}-${pkgrel}/src"
+ SRC_DIR="${srcdir}/${pkgname}-${_pkgver}-${_pkgrel}/src"
mkdir -p ${SRC_DIR}/third_party/llvm-build/Release+Asserts
tar xzf ${_clang_path} -C ${SRC_DIR}/third_party/llvm-build/Release+Asserts
@@ -59,7 +61,7 @@ prepare() {
}
build(){
- SRC_DIR="${srcdir}/${pkgname}-${pkgver}-${pkgrel}/src"
+ SRC_DIR="${srcdir}/${pkgname}-${_pkgver}-${_pkgrel}/src"
pushd ${SRC_DIR}
./build.sh
popd
@@ -72,7 +74,7 @@ package(){
install -Dm644 naiveproxy.sysusers ${pkgdir}/usr/lib/sysusers.d/naiveproxy.conf
popd
- pushd ${srcdir}/${pkgname}-${pkgver}-${pkgrel}
+ pushd ${srcdir}/${pkgname}-${_pkgver}-${_pkgrel}
install -d -m750 -o 0 -g 287 ${pkgdir}/etc/naiveproxy
install -Dm644 src/config.json ${pkgdir}/etc/naiveproxy/config.json
install -Dm755 src/out/Release/naive ${pkgdir}/usr/bin/naiveproxy